What Characteristics Define a Party School?

While Animal House-esque scenes of wild frat ragers probably come to mind when picturing a party school, the definition extends beyond rowdy keggers.

Several key characteristics underpin universities with this reputation:

Outsized Greek Life

What would a party school be without its network of fraternities and sororities? These exclusive social groups hold major influence over campus social life at renowned party schools.

Let‘s look at the Greek life breakdown at some of the highest ranking party schools:

  • Lehigh University – 47% of male students join fraternities, while 29% of females rush sororities
  • University of Wisconsin – 30% of undergrads go Greek
  • Bucknell University – A whopping 50% of students are involved in Greek life

With these groups frequently hosting social events from day drinks to themed raves, fraternity row offers a reliable party circuit for those inclined.

The Party School Pro/Con Breakdown

Clearly party schools know how to go hard and show students a good time. But should achieving a degree alongside a buzz be your top priority when selecting a college?

To help weigh the decision, let‘s explore the unique pros and cons that come with attending a university notorious for letting loose.

The Pros

  • Live It Up, Bro! For some students, the promise of VIP club access and parties on tap offers the pinnacle college experience. If you crave nonstop action andtrying bucket list-activities, a party powerhouse might fit the bill.
  • Flex Popularity & Social Skills. Greek life dominates the social hierarchy at many party schools. Landing a bid can grant access to exclusive events, boost your circle of connections, and allow you to climb the social ladder.
  • Unforgettable Memories. While the fine details may grow fuzzy, the epic stories and bonds forged during college adventures stay with you for life. Party schools promise no shortage of ridiculous tales.
  • Befriend Like-Minded Partiers. Finding your kind of people is imperative for an enjoyable college experience. At party colleges, connecting with fellow party animals comes easy as pie.

The Cons

However, the flip side also deserves careful evaluation before committing:

  • Tanking GPAs. Plenty of students unintentionally slide by the wayside after hitting the party scene too hard and blowing off one too many classes. All-nighters nursing hangovers don‘t exactly gear you up for academic excellence.
  • Decreased Earning Potential. Partying your way to a dismal GPA or dropout status can severely limit future job prospects and lifetime earnings. With less access to opportunities, you could come to sorely regret not buckling down.
  • Safety Risks. Excessive drinking significantly increases risks of assault, reckless behavior, and life-threatening alcohol poisoning. Without diligent monitoring policies, things can quickly spiral out of hand.
  • Getting Stuck In Toxic Cycles. The pressure to party constantly can become an unhealthy abyss for some students. The constant stimulation and escape of binge drinking poses risks of addiction and dependence issues down the line.

Clearly weighing the unique pros and cons that come with an intense party scene remains critical. The perks may sufficiently outweigh the pitfalls for some students, while proving far too costly for others.

How Schools Gain (and Lose) the Party Rep

While rankings play a major role, they merely reflect the existing realities on the ground. A university‘s party reputation evolves over generations through the types of events promoted, level of policy enforcement, and what students choose to prioritize. This can create a snowball effect where the party label becomes reinforced over decades.

But trends can also reverse course if there‘s intentional intervention directing the cultural tide back towards academics and student wellbeing.

How Schools Earn the Rep

Colleges and universities can garner party school notoriety through:

  • Visible evidence plastered across social media – Whether it‘s viral photos of the annual hallway slip ‘n slide at WVU or Instagram Stories showing Alabama football Tailgates at peak debauchery.
  • High scores on major annual rankings – Princeton Review‘s annual list provides the most definitive party school guide. Seeing which schools top the list year over year offers tangible proof.
  • Stories passed from alumni to prospective students highlighting wild times and all-access social perks associated with Greek life, spirited sports fandom, and/or a thriving bar district conveniently nearby campus. These built-in attractions act as catnip drawing in the next generation of hardcore partiers.

Losing the Stigma…or Embracing It

Just as schools gain notoriety organically over time, so too can its reversal slowly build momentum:

  • Implementing stricter policies and discipline for alcohol and drug incidents on campus
  • Cracking down on reckless behavior by Greek organizations
  • Promoting wellness and mental health resources
  • Building visibility around high-intensity majors and showcasing star students pursuing academic excellence

That said, some universities lean INTO their established party rep rather than fight the label tooth and nail.

The mindset? Work with what you‘ve got. Administrators at these schools focus energy instead around keeping students safe if they do engage in high-risk behaviors. Harm reduction tactics like issuing amnesty to allow bystanders to report dangerous situations without getting penalized themselves can go a long way.

However, even schools fully embracing their party statuses can only ride the cultural wave so long. When the next generation of students don‘t view nonstop blowouts as a priority, schools often adapt programming around emerging needs to stay relevant.
